新聞中心
Python math 模塊
Python math 模塊提供了許多對(duì)浮點(diǎn)數(shù)的數(shù)學(xué)運(yùn)算函數(shù)。

創(chuàng)新互聯(lián)從2013年成立,是專(zhuān)業(yè)互聯(lián)網(wǎng)技術(shù)服務(wù)公司,擁有項(xiàng)目成都網(wǎng)站設(shè)計(jì)、網(wǎng)站建設(shè)網(wǎng)站策劃,項(xiàng)目實(shí)施與項(xiàng)目整合能力。我們以讓每一個(gè)夢(mèng)想脫穎而出為使命,1280元札達(dá)做網(wǎng)站,已為上家服務(wù),為札達(dá)各地企業(yè)和個(gè)人服務(wù),聯(lián)系電話:18980820575
math 模塊下的函數(shù),返回值均為浮點(diǎn)數(shù),除非另有明確說(shuō)明。
如果你需要計(jì)算復(fù)數(shù),請(qǐng)使用 cmath 模塊中的同名函數(shù)。
要使用 math 函數(shù)必須先導(dǎo)入:
import math
查看 math 模塊中的內(nèi)容:
>>>
import
math
>>>
dir
(
math
)
[
'__doc__'
,
'__file__'
,
'__loader__'
,
'__name__'
,
'__package__'
,
'__spec__'
,
'acos'
,
'acosh'
,
'asin'
,
'asinh'
,
'atan'
,
'atan2'
,
'atanh'
,
'ceil'
,
'comb'
,
'copysign'
,
'cos'
,
'cosh'
,
'degrees'
,
'dist'
,
'e'
,
'erf'
,
'erfc'
,
'exp'
,
'expm1'
,
'fabs'
,
'factorial'
,
'floor'
,
'fmod'
,
'frexp'
,
'fsum'
,
'gamma'
,
'gcd'
,
'hypot'
,
'inf'
,
'isclose'
,
'isfinite'
,
'isinf'
,
'isnan'
,
'isqrt'
,
'lcm'
,
'ldexp'
,
'lgamma'
,
'log'
,
'log10'
,
'log1p'
,
'log2'
,
'modf'
,
'nan'
,
'nextafter'
,
'perm'
,
'pi'
,
'pow'
,
'prod'
,
'radians'
,
'remainder'
,
'sin'
,
'sinh'
,
'sqrt'
,
'tan'
,
'tanh'
,
'tau'
,
'trunc'
,
'ulp'
]
math 模塊常量
| 常量 | 描述 |
|---|---|
| 返回歐拉數(shù) (2.7182...) | |
| 返回正無(wú)窮大浮點(diǎn)數(shù) | |
| 返回一個(gè)浮點(diǎn)值 NaN (not a number) | |
| π 一般指圓周率。 圓周率 PI (3.1415...) | |
| 數(shù)學(xué)常數(shù) τ = 6.283185...,精確到可用精度。Tau 是一個(gè)圓周常數(shù),等于 2π,圓的周長(zhǎng)與半徑之比。 |
math 模塊方法
| 方法 | 描述 |
|---|---|
| 返回 x 的反余弦,結(jié)果范圍在 0 到 pi 之間。 | |
| 返回 x 的反雙曲余弦值。 | |
| 返回 x 的反正弦值,結(jié)果范圍在 -pi/2 到 pi/2 之間。 | |
| 返回 x 的反雙曲正弦值。 | |
| 返回 x 的反正切值,結(jié)果范圍在 -pi/2 到 pi/2 之間。 | |
| 返回給定的 X 及 Y 坐標(biāo)值的反正切值,結(jié)果是在 -pi 和 pi 之間。 | |
| 返回 x 的反雙曲正切值。 | |
| 將 x 向上舍入到最接近的整數(shù) | |
| 返回不重復(fù)且無(wú)順序地從 n 項(xiàng)中選擇 k 項(xiàng)的方式總數(shù)。 | |
| 返回一個(gè)基于 x 的絕對(duì)值和 y 的符號(hào)的浮點(diǎn)數(shù)。 | |
| 返回 x 弧度的余弦值。 | |
| 返回 x 的雙曲余弦值。 | |
| 將角度 x 從弧度轉(zhuǎn)換為度數(shù)。 | |
| 返回 p 與 q 兩點(diǎn)之間的歐幾里得距離,以一個(gè)坐標(biāo)序列(或可迭代對(duì)象)的形式給出。 兩個(gè)點(diǎn)必須具有相同的維度。 | |
| 返回一個(gè)數(shù)的誤差函數(shù) | |
| 返回 x 處的互補(bǔ)誤差函數(shù) | |
| 返回 e 的 x 次冪,Ex, 其中 e = 2.718281... 是自然對(duì)數(shù)的基數(shù)。 | |
| 返回 Ex - 1, e 的 x 次冪,Ex,其中 e = 2.718281... 是自然對(duì)數(shù)的基數(shù)。這通常比 math.e ** x 或 pow(math.e, x) 更精確。 | |
| 返回 x 的絕對(duì)值。 | |
| 返回 x 的階乘。 如果 x 不是整數(shù)或?yàn)樨?fù)數(shù)時(shí)則將引發(fā) ValueError。 | |
| 將數(shù)字向下舍入到最接近的整數(shù) | |
| 返回 x/y 的余數(shù) | |
| 以 (m, e) 對(duì)的形式返回 x 的尾數(shù)和指數(shù)。 m 是一個(gè)浮點(diǎn)數(shù), e 是一個(gè)整數(shù),正好是 x == m * 2**e 。 如果 x 為零,則返回 (0.0, 0) ,否則返回 0.5 <= abs(m) < 1 。 | |
| 返回可迭代對(duì)象 (元組, 數(shù)組, 列表, 等)中的元素總和,是浮點(diǎn)值。 | |
| 返回 x 處的伽馬函數(shù)值。 | |
| 返回給定的整數(shù)參數(shù)的最大公約數(shù)。 | |
| 返回歐幾里得范數(shù),sqrt(sum(x**2 for x in coordinates))。 這是從原點(diǎn)到坐標(biāo)給定點(diǎn)的向量長(zhǎng)度。 | |
| 檢查兩個(gè)值是否彼此接近,若 a 和 b 的值比較接近則返回 True,否則返回 False。。 | |
| 判斷 x 是否有限,如果 x 既不是無(wú)窮大也不是 NaN,則返回 True ,否則返回 False 。 | |
| 判斷 x 是否是無(wú)窮大,如果 x 是正或負(fù)無(wú)窮大,則返回 True ,否則返回 False 。 | |
| 判斷數(shù)字是否為 NaN,如果 x 是 NaN(不是數(shù)字),則返回 True ,否則返回 False 。 | |
| 將平方根數(shù)向下舍入到最接近的整數(shù) | |
| 返回 x * (2**i) 。 這基本上是函數(shù) | |
| 返回伽瑪函數(shù)在 x 絕對(duì)值的自然對(duì)數(shù)。 | |
| 使用一個(gè)參數(shù),返回 x 的自然對(duì)數(shù)(底為 e )。 | |
| 返回 x 底為 10 的對(duì)數(shù)。 | |
| 返回 1+x 的自然對(duì)數(shù)(以 e 為底)。 | |
| 返回 x 以 2 為底的對(duì)數(shù) | |
| 返回不重復(fù)且有順序地從 n 項(xiàng)中選擇 k 項(xiàng)的方式總數(shù)。 | |
| 將返回 x 的 y 次冪。 | |
| 計(jì)算可迭代對(duì)象中所有元素的積。 | |
| 將角度 x 從度數(shù)轉(zhuǎn)換為弧度。 | |
| 返回 IEEE 754 風(fēng)格的 x 除于 y 的余數(shù)。 | |
| 返回 x 弧度的正弦值。 | |
| 返回 x 的雙曲正弦值。 | |
| 返回 x 的平方根。 | |
| 返回 x 弧度的正切值。 | |
| 返回 x 的雙曲正切值。 | |
| 返回 x 截?cái)嗾麛?shù)的部分,即返回整數(shù)部分,刪除小數(shù)部分 |
分享文章:Pythonmath模塊
轉(zhuǎn)載注明:http://fisionsoft.com.cn/article/cdcoiid.html


咨詢(xún)
建站咨詢(xún)
